Polymarket Insider Trading, Quantum Threats, and Bitcoin's Best Month in a Year

from Chain Reaction by Capital Copilot

April twenty-fifth, twenty twenty-six: A U.S. Army soldier faces charges for using classified military intel to profit over four hundred thousand dollars on Polymarket, while Bitcoin rallies thirteen point six percent in its best month since last year. We cover the Trump DOJ dropping its probe of Fed Chair Powell to clear the path for crypto-holder Kevin Warsh's confirmation, Tennessee becoming the second state to ban Bitcoin ATMs citing elder fraud concerns, and quantum computing researchers achieving major breakthroughs that bring Q-Day closer to reality. Plus, DeFi protocols rally with DeFi United to contain the two hundred ninety-two million dollar KelpDAO fallout, XRP ETFs pull in seventy-five million in April, and the latest on Tether freezing three hundred forty-four million in USDT linked to Iranian sanctions evasion.
